Italy: Benetti Launches Tradition 105’

Benetti Launches Tradition 105’

February 25rd saw the technical launch at Viareggio of the 25th unit of the new Benetti Tradition 105’. Following the customary preliminary steps, including the traditional breaking of the bottle on the hull, the yacht was lowered into the water, a ceremony witnessed by Owner, technical personnel, workers, and all Benetti staff who oversaw outfitting and construction over the past several months.

Tradition 105’, all the while maintaining the traditional charm, is completely updated with new interior layouts that provide high levels of functionality and comfort. The high seakeeping performance and manoeuvrability are achieved above all by addition of the bulb, which makes the new Tradition a real navetta with navigation standards found only in the big mega-yachts.

The technical launch marks the beginning of a long series of tests and inspections covering the hull, the engines, and the on-board systems, which are designed so as to ensure a high standard of quality and technology that distinguishes Benetti yachts worldwide. Outfitting and finishing will proceed according to the established production plan.

TECHNICAL SPECIFICATIONS:

Builder / AZIMUT-BENETTI SPA – Benetti Shipyard, Italy

Construction materials / GRP

Length overall (LOA) / 31.75 m – 104’ 2”

Maximum beam / 7.16 m – 23’ 5”

Maximum draft / 1,91m 6’ 2”

Full load displacement / 160 t

Fuel capacity / 21,500 l (5,680 US Gals approx.)

Fresh water capacity / 3,500 l (924 US Gals approx.)

Main engines / CAT C18 Acert 747 kW @ 2,300 rpm

Maximum speed / 14 knots

Cruising Speed / 13.2 knots

Range at 12 knots / 2,000 n.m.

Generators / Kohler 2 x 50 kW
